Good Morning Coding World,

If a MA has provided service to a patient (was trying to help provider) and than provider sign the note but wasn't present. Should provider create addendum to the record indication that documentation was incorrect? is there any guidance available for this situation?


Thanks
 
What do you mean by "the provider was not present"? In most states, a MA can not provide services without the supervision of a provider, PA, NP or physician. Meaning the provider must be in the office. If the MA's documentation was just in error, the provider could draw a line thru the incorrect entry and an addendum stating he is correcting an error and sign it. You could review Medicare supervision requirements as well as the requirements for erroneous entries.
